Audrey Hepburn


Question Posted Friday December 7 2007, 10:49 pm

Audrey Hepburn has become my new idol. I love her acting, how she used to help UNICEF, and, obviously, her great style. I was wondering, what are some stores for teenage girls that are inexpensive, but still have that classy vintage look she was so well known for? Thanks in advance.

okla answered Sunday December 9 2007, 2:51 pm:
Audrey Hepburn style is so classic and I bet you'll turn heads by following her style.

I think combining classic pieces like that which can be found at Ann Taylor stores with 1940/50 pieces you can find at thrift stores or vintage stores would be a great place to start.

Find old photos of her on the web/mags/books and take them with you when you shop. That way you have something to go by and compare when you think you found the right pieces.

bunnywithanaxe answered Saturday December 8 2007, 6:05 pm:
The great thing about Audrey's style is that it was so simple-- a turtleneck sweater and a pair fo skinny jeans was one of her more popular looks.

She didn't seem to go for a lot of print, she seemed to favor clean lines and dark colors and she loved Chanel. In fact, that would be a good start-- Google "Chanel Sixties" for ensemble ideas.

(Edited to add: Small correction-- while Audrey did wear Chanel, it was Givenchy that she adopted as her personal designer.)
